August 22, 2019

Guilford, Conn., - The Elite Hockey Program, proud members of the Atlantic Youth Hockey League (AYHL) and East Coast Elite League (ECEL), has announced today that Geoff Marottolo will be added to the 18U and 16U staff.  Marottolo is a veteran coach who is established and respected in the Junior, Prep School, College, and Professional ranks. Some of his highlights include New England Prep School Coach of the Year, built South Kent Program into perennial Prep School powerhouse, and also served as the GM and Coach of the Philadelphia Revolution Junior Team.  Geoff has helped place players into numerous college programs over the years.

“I am excited and extremely eager to join the Elite Hockey Program.  What Alden and his staff are doing in the Connecticut area is exciting...Building full year midget tier 1 team with players from all over the world and getting a chance to work with the players on a daily basis and make them better.  Marottola added “The Elite Hockey Program plays in strong leagues and has a good development path…It was a simple decision to join them and this is something I want to be a part of.  I like building and Alden has been building for years.”  Said Geoff Marottola

A key part of Marottolo’s job description includes the managing of the players, maintaining team culture, strength of his, as well as college placement for the players.

“Geoff is going to bring great energy to the teams and our program.  He has a great deal of experience of working with players at all levels and I know he’ll have a strong contribution to the continuation of growing our organization and developing players.” Said Elite Hockey Program President, Peter Alden
